Elimination of static and dynamic hazards in combinational switching circuits

Abstract
This paper deals with hazards on out-puts of combinational switching circuits for multiple input changes. Certain types of function hazards are defined and are shown to be impossible to eliminate with any logic realization. Also, an interrelation between static and dynamic function hazards is established. Hazards due to delays in the logic are defined and a method of elimination is given for both the static and dynamic case.
